Add helper drm_crtc_fill_palette_332(), which fills palettes with
RGB332 color data. Each color in RGB332 format serves as an index
into an 8-bit palette that stores the corresponding component-based
colors.
Vesadrm will use the new helper to emulate RGB formats on top of
framebuffers in C8 format.

I think this helper can benefit of having a kernel-doc or some code
comments, e.g:
/* Calculate the 8-bit palette index from the color
components */
unsigned int i = (r << 5) | (g << 2) | b;
/* Expand R (3-bit) G (3-bit) and B (2-bit) values to
16-bit depth colors */
r = (r << 13) | (r << 10) | (r << 7) | (r << 4) | (r << 1)
| (r >> 2);
g = (g << 13) | (g << 10) | (g << 7) | (g << 4) | (g << 1)
| (g >> 2);
b = (b << 14) | (b << 12) | (b << 10) | (b << 8) | (b <<
6) | (b << 4) | (b << 2) | b;
/* Call the drivers' specific callback to program the
hardware LUT */
set_palette(crtc, i, r, g, b);
It might be evident to you, but I don't think it will be for others
looking
at the code later.
